**Q: How do I get into the hardware lab?**

Good question — the lab on floor two is keypad-only, even if your badge works everywhere else at Tindervale. New starters get lab access after the fifteen-minute safety walkthrough with the lab steward (book it in your first week, it fills up fast). Once you've done the walkthrough, you're good to go. The current keypad code for the lab door is below.

turnstile pass: bdg-YEOZLM-79341408

## Kickoff Notes — ChipGate Reader

Quick recap for the Harborfell Marathon setup: the trackside timing-chip readers need firmware flashed before Thursday's dry run, and the mat at the 10k split has been flaky, so test it twice. Spare antennas are in the blue crate. Don't reorder cabling without checking first — it's mapped to the scoring van. All hardware questions go to the lead listed below.

approver of yahig-kagup = Ralok Sorael

# Quillpost Queue — Environments

Quillpost runs log compaction differently per environment, which matters if your plugin replays topics. Dev compacts aggressively every hour; staging matches prod's daily cycle. Plugins must tolerate tombstoned keys disappearing after compaction. Retention and segment sizing differ across tiers, so test against staging before release. The staging broker currently uses the following configuration.

service settings:
[istael]
team = gilath
access_code = ac_468cdf
owner = casdor.gilox
host = istael.kelviforge.internal
port = 5432
peer = quenwyn.braskworks.corp
salt = 6678df32
pin = 7400